CALIBRE™ 2061-15 树脂适用于涉及蒸气灭菌或者环氧乙烷灭菌的健康护理领域。CALIBRE 2061-15具有特别优异的透明度、耐热性能、抗冲击强度以及加工性能,并且其污染程度低。CALIBRE 2061-15树脂符合ISO 10993 (医疗器械生物学评价)的要求,适合用于获准的医疗应用领域。该产品含有脱模剂。 主要特性: ISO 10993 应用领域: 医疗应用领域&& |
